par
Iutien » 21 avr. 2013, 10:06
Merci de votre aide c'est vraiment sympa de votre part.
J'ai opté pour une autre solution :
<?php
$bd = MaBD::getInstance(); // $bd est un objet PDO
$idFiche = $_POST['idFiche'];
$nomRapporteur = $_POST['nomRapporteur'];
$nomClient = $_POST['nomClient'];
$dateReclamation = $_POST['dateReclamation'];
$today = date("Y-m-d H:i:s");
if ((isset($_POST['idFiche'])) and (empty($_POST['nomClient'])) and (empty($_POST['nomRapporteur'])) and (empty($_POST['dateReclamation'])))
{
$req = $bd->query("SELECT * from RECHERCHE_RC WHERE idFiche = '$idFiche';"); // exécuter la requete
echo '<table>';
echo '<tr>';
echo '<td><b>N°Fiche</b></td>';
echo '<td><b>Client</b></td>';
echo '<td><b>Rapporteur</b></td>';
echo '<td><b>Date de saisie</b></td>';
echo '</tr>';
while ($ligne = $req->fetch(PDO::FETCH_ASSOC)) // récupération de la requete sous forme de ligne pour l'exploitation
{
echo '<tr>';
echo '<td>'.$ligne['idFiche'].'</td>'
.'<td>'.$ligne['nomClient'].'</td>'
.'<td>'.$ligne['nomRapporteur'].'</td>'
.'<td>'.$ligne['dateReclamation'].'</td>'
."<td><form method='post' action='boutonModifierRC.php'>
<input type='submit' value='Modifier' name='modifier'/>
</form>
</td>"
."<td><form method='post' action='visualiserRC.php'>
<input type='submit' value='Visualiser' name='visualiser'/>
</form>
</td>"
.'</br>';
echo '</tr>';
}
echo '</table>';
}
Cela me renvoi un tableau avec mes enregistrements et à la fin de chaque ligne j'ai 2 boutons (MODIFIER et VISUALISER).
Maintenant j'aimerais récupérer dans une variable 1 des 4 champs (ici en l’occurrence un numéro de fiche) pour pouvoir utiliser celle-ci
dans un autre formulaire (MODIFIER et VISUALISER).
Ces 2 boutons sont en fin de chaque ligne de mon tableau faisant appel à une requête.
Entre autre, je cherche à obtenir (à travers mon code) : $variable = $ligne['idFiche']. Tout ça pour pouvoir l'utiliser dans un autre formulaire pour récupérer mes données de la BDD grâce a cette variable.
Merci d'avance.
Merci de votre aide c'est vraiment sympa de votre part.
J'ai opté pour une autre solution :
[php]
<?php
$bd = MaBD::getInstance(); // $bd est un objet PDO
$idFiche = $_POST['idFiche'];
$nomRapporteur = $_POST['nomRapporteur'];
$nomClient = $_POST['nomClient'];
$dateReclamation = $_POST['dateReclamation'];
$today = date("Y-m-d H:i:s");
if ((isset($_POST['idFiche'])) and (empty($_POST['nomClient'])) and (empty($_POST['nomRapporteur'])) and (empty($_POST['dateReclamation'])))
{
$req = $bd->query("SELECT * from RECHERCHE_RC WHERE idFiche = '$idFiche';"); // exécuter la requete
echo '<table>';
echo '<tr>';
echo '<td><b>N°Fiche</b></td>';
echo '<td><b>Client</b></td>';
echo '<td><b>Rapporteur</b></td>';
echo '<td><b>Date de saisie</b></td>';
echo '</tr>';
while ($ligne = $req->fetch(PDO::FETCH_ASSOC)) // récupération de la requete sous forme de ligne pour l'exploitation
{
echo '<tr>';
echo '<td>'.$ligne['idFiche'].'</td>'
.'<td>'.$ligne['nomClient'].'</td>'
.'<td>'.$ligne['nomRapporteur'].'</td>'
.'<td>'.$ligne['dateReclamation'].'</td>'
."<td><form method='post' action='boutonModifierRC.php'>
<input type='submit' value='Modifier' name='modifier'/>
</form>
</td>"
."<td><form method='post' action='visualiserRC.php'>
<input type='submit' value='Visualiser' name='visualiser'/>
</form>
</td>"
.'</br>';
echo '</tr>';
}
echo '</table>';
}
[/php]
Cela me renvoi un tableau avec mes enregistrements et à la fin de chaque ligne j'ai 2 boutons (MODIFIER et VISUALISER).
Maintenant j'aimerais récupérer dans une variable 1 des 4 champs (ici en l’occurrence un numéro de fiche) pour pouvoir utiliser celle-ci
dans un autre formulaire (MODIFIER et VISUALISER).
Ces 2 boutons sont en fin de chaque ligne de mon tableau faisant appel à une requête.
Entre autre, je cherche à obtenir (à travers mon code) : $variable = $ligne['idFiche']. Tout ça pour pouvoir l'utiliser dans un autre formulaire pour récupérer mes données de la BDD grâce a cette variable.
Merci d'avance.